Opinions on this cold email?
Hi guys,
I have compiled a quick email, just wanted to see what you think. I want to really keep it short and sweet.
Please be rude as possible with your critique.
Hi XXX,
I hope you are keeping well today.
My name is XXX, I’m a XXX at XXX and a recent graduate with a Master’s degree in Finance.
I understand you are busy, I will get straight to the point. Your M&A experience in XXX and XXX really impressed me, I would really like to follow a similar path.
I would appreciate if I could take 5 minutes of your time to discuss your work experience and get some insight into the TMT sector.
Kind regards, XXX
It sounds alarmingly generic..
I don't care to impress you or even want to hear that, nor do I need you to tell me what I do for a living.
Sorry to blow up a bit on your particular post, you're 1 of about 50 of these in the last few months and they're all the same. This cold template has to go... it oozes of robotic, non-interesting personality and borderline makes us recipients cringe. I know I'm not the only one.
Is it so hard to write an email that sounds like a natural conversation? I'll always hop on the phone or get coffee with someone who plays it casual, with an honest ask and none of this "impress" BS. Give it a shot and see your results.
Keep/modify: "I would appreciate 5 minutes of your time to learn about your work experience and get your insight into the TMT sector", that's it, rework everything else. No I don't have suggestions because you should be tailoring each one, no more copy pasting.
